The flag of Saint Kitts and Nevis features two large five-pointed white stars within a yellow-edged black diagonal band that extends from the lower hoist-side corner to the upper fly-side corner of the field. Above and beneath this band are a green and red triangle respectively.

Saint Kitts and Nevis (officially Federation of Saint Christopher and Nevis) is an independent country located in Caribbean, Americas. With a population of 51,320 people, it ranks #211 in the world by population. The country covers an area of 261 km² (#218 globally), with a population density of 197 people per km². The capital city is Basseterre. The official language is English.
